Pancit Palabok is a classic Filipino noodle dish known for its vibrant orange shrimp and pork gravy and an array of elaborate toppings. The name "palabok" means "garnishing," referring to the generous amount of toppings layered on the noodles. This savory and flavorful dish is a staple at Filipino celebrations and gatherings.
Key characteristics
- Distinctive sauce: The dish features a thick, orange-colored sauce with a savory, oceanic, and somewhat smoky flavor profile. This sauce is traditionally made by simmering shrimp and pork stock with annatto powder (for color), ground pork, shrimp, and occasionally smoked fish flakes (tinapa).
- Signature toppings: Palabok is defined by its wide variety of garnishes. Typical toppings include:
- Crushed pork rinds (chicharrón)
- Hard-boiled eggs, sliced
- Flaked smoked fish (tinapa)
- Sautéed shrimp
- Toasted garlic
- Sliced green onions or scallions
- Lemon or calamansi (Filipino lime) wedges for a final citrusy squeeze
